Explore a 20-minute conference talk presented at CHES 2018 that delves into the data flow oriented hardware design of Residue Number System (RNS) based polynomial multiplication for accelerating Somewhat Homomorphic Encryption (SHE). Gain insights from the research conducted by Joël Cathébras, Alexandre Carbon, Peter Milder, Renaud Sirdey, and Nicolas Ventroux as they discuss innovative approaches to improve the efficiency of SHE operations through specialized hardware design. Learn about the potential implications of this work for enhancing the performance of homomorphic encryption systems in various applications.
